Please join us on July 10, 2008 to participate in a public workshop to discuss a draft Local Government Operations Protocol. This protocol is intended to provide a greenhouse gas (GHG) accounting and reporting standard for local government operations. During the public workshop, the Air Resources Board staff, in partnership with the California Climate Action Registry and ICLEI-Local Governments for Sustainability (ICLEI) will present the draft protocol, respond to stakeholder comments, and provide a timeline for completion. The Local Government Operations Protocol is the first in a suite of protocols to assist California cities, counties, and other local government organizations in quantifying their GHG emissions. It provides the methodologies to inventory baseline GHG emissions and track progress over time. Additional protocols will be developed to estimate community-scale emissions and quantify GHG reductions.
